Children & Families Network Hub is a community charity based in Stratford, Newham, dedicated to empowering families, improving wellbeing, and reducing isolation through inclusive, welcoming services.
We welcome every family regardless of background, ability, or circumstance. Primarily supporting families from BAME communities, we work to ensure no one is left behind.
From early years support to health and wellbeing activities, our programme is designed around what families in Newham actually need.
Activities and guidance for parents of babies and young children, including play sessions, developmental advice and peer support groups.
Health checks, workshops, yoga sessions and information events delivered with local health professionals to support the whole family.
Community gatherings, celebrations, outings and indoor activities to build friendships, reduce isolation and create lasting connections.
Guidance on welfare, housing, benefits and local services — helping families navigate the support available to them in Newham.
Freshly cooked hot meals and refreshments served at our sessions, ensuring families have access to nutritious food in a warm, friendly setting.
Gentle yoga and physical activity classes suitable for all abilities — improving mental and physical health for parents and children alike.
Our weekly programme supports physical and mental health while building community bonds and confidence across Newham.
